Hello (hopefully DCT can respond to this)
I administer my mother in laws account for her. She is currently on a 10GB/month limited product for £10 (high cost area). She now needs more capacity because she's discovered catch up tv. The only upgrade option for unlimited will double the cost to £20
I used the online chat system today, to see what can be done - because we could get BT unlimited for £8 per month - a massive difference. I was informed it is necessary to call the options team - either to find out what options are available, or to get a mac.
She knows nothing about the service, and will be unable to answer the most basic of questions. I also don't want any hard sell of inappropriate service.
Is it possible for me to make this call on her behalf. She is not local to me, so it will not be possible for us to be on the phone together. Can she for example raise a ticket to authorise this.
Thanks.

She can indeed raise a ticket nominating you as an authorised representative
